Perhaps I don't fully understand your suggestion. As far as I understand, your suggestion more or less has been implemented in BookMaster since v1.0. Let me clarify.
1. In any Library view (icon vs. list, and flat vs. hierarchical) where you see some books, tap "Edit" at the upper right corner.
2. Select one or more checkmarks, one for each book.
3. Tap "Copy" or "Move" to see the list of book sets, then choose one book set as the destination book set.
4. Repeat Step 3 for each of the other destination book set you want.
*In Step 3, for the special book set "All Books", you'll only see "Move" dimmed, because by definition "All Books" have all the books in the Library, and thus you can't move it to any other book set. Were you able to do so, the moved book would not appear in "All Books". But this is a contradiction.
